Abstract

Copper alloys comprise (in % wt.) nickel 13-25, aluminium 3.5-4.5, chromium 2.1-4.0, silicon 0.01-1.0, vanadium 0.01-0.05, and balance copper. These alloys are suitable for prod. of parts such as springs operating at up to 300 degrees C, and are used in micromechanisms electronic and wireless inds.
